Senior Quality Engineer

FireMon

Full-time
USA

FireMon is a recognized innovator in global cybersecurity, leading the way with disruptive technologies and forward-thinking solutions. Here, proactive thinking is not just encouraged—it’s celebrated. Our fast-paced, cutting-edge environment fuels continuous innovation, shaping how we build products, support customers, and drive results every day.

FireMon Asset Manager delivers real-time cybersecurity asset visibility across complex, evolving enterprise environments.

As organizations grow through cloud adoption, M&A activity, network upgrades, and infrastructure sprawl, maintaining accurate asset inventory becomes exponentially harder. Shadow IT, misconfigured integrations, and incomplete discovery pipelines create blind spots that increase risk.

FAM exists to eliminate those blind spots.

Quality in this product is not cosmetic — it directly impacts customer security posture and operational trust.

We are seeking a Senior Quality Engineer with strong automation skills to lead quality and regression strategy for Asset Manager.

This role focuses on validating discovery pipelines, data normalization logic, cloud and network integrations, and backend accuracy at scale. You will build automation that verifies not just features — but correctness of asset ingestion, transformation, and reporting across dynamic environments. You will operate as a technical quality owner within a critical cybersecurity product.

What You'll Own

  • Automation strategy for API, service-layer, and data validation testing.

  • Expansion of backend automated regression coverage focused on ingestion, normalization, and reporting accuracy.

  • Validation of multi-vendor discovery workflows (network + cloud).

  • Risk-based release readiness assessments.

  • Design and maintenance of realistic lab environments (virtualized, hybrid, cloud).

  • Early engagement with Engineering to improve testability and prevent defects.

  • Root cause analysis of complex customer-reported data inconsistencies.

What We're Looking For

  • 6–10 years of Quality Engineering experience in complex enterprise software.

  • Strong automation development experience (Python preferred).

  • Experience testing APIs, backend services, and data transformation pipelines.

  • Experience integrating automated tests into CI/CD workflows.

  • Solid networking fundamentals (Layer 2–7 protocols).

  • Comfortable validating data at the database level (SQL experience preferred).

  • Ability to trace data flows across services and diagnose inconsistencies.

  • Strong cross-functional collaboration skills.

Preferred Experience

  • Networking or network security product testing.

  • Cloud platform integrations (AWS, Azure, GCP).

  • Experience with microservices or containerized architectures.

  • Experience mentoring or elevating automation standards.

What Success Looks Like

  • Increased automated validation of backend discovery and normalization workflows.

  • Measurable reduction in regression escapes related to data accuracy.

  • High confidence in release quality for ingestion and integration changes.

  • Stable, trusted automation suites integrated into CI/CD.

  • Recognized as the quality owner for Asset Manager.

Why THis Role Is Compelling

  • High-impact product directly tied to cybersecurity risk reduction.

  • Clear ownership of a focused product domain.

  • Opportunity to shape automation strategy and quality maturity.

  • Remote flexibility and strong cross-functional visibility.

  • Technical depth without management overhead.
